tipo de recurso visualInfo
Namespace: microsoft.graph
Um tipo complexo para representar a propriedade visualElements no objeto de atividade .
Cada atividade de utilizador será apresentada na Linha Cronológica como um Cartão Ajustável. Os programadores de aplicações são encorajados a fornecer um Cartão personalizado que captura a essência da atividade que ocorreu na sua aplicação. Isto é possível ao fornecer um cartão JSON personalizado na propriedade content.
Além dos metadados visuais com um Cartão Ajustável, a aplicação pode especificar metadados de conteúdo – dados que são utilizados para criar inferências sobre a atividade do utilizador para oferecer novas atividades para o envolvimento futuro. Isto é possível ao utilizar a propriedade contentInfo da atividade para fornecer um objeto JSON que tira partido schema.org propriedades para descrever o conteúdo.
Se não for fornecido um cartão personalizado, será gerado um cartão simples com as propriedades displayText e description. Os cartões personalizados são recomendados para mostrar os melhores conteúdos a partir da sua aplicação.
Propriedades
Nome | Tipo | Descrição |
---|---|---|
attribution | imageInfo | Opcional. Objeto JSON utilizado para representar um ícone que representa a aplicação utilizada para gerar a atividade |
backgroundColor | String | Opcional. Cor de fundo utilizada para compor a atividade na IU – cor da marca para a origem da aplicação da atividade. Tem de ser uma cor hexadecimida válida |
conteúdo | Objeto JSON não escrito | Opcional. Peça de dados personalizada – objeto JSON utilizado para fornecer conteúdo personalizado para compor a atividade na IU da Shell do Windows |
description | String | Opcional. Descrição de texto mais longa da atividade exclusiva do utilizador (exemplo: nome do documento, primeira frase e/ou metadados) |
displayText | Cadeia de caracteres | Obrigatório. Breve descrição de texto da atividade exclusiva do utilizador (por exemplo, o nome do documento nos casos em que uma atividade se refere à criação de documentos) |
Representação JSON
A representação JSON seguinte mostra o tipo de recurso.
{
"@odata.type": "microsoft.graph.visualInfo",
"attribution": {
"@odata.type": "microsoft.graph.imageInfo",
"iconUrl": "String (URL)",
"alternateText": "String",
"addImageQuery": "boolean"
},
"description": "String",
"backgroundColor": "String",
"displayText": "String",
"content": {
"@odata.type": "microsoft.graph.Json"
}
}